T.force.im_self.__class__ |
<type 'type'> extends (<type 'object'>,)
belongs to class <type 'type'>
this class is intantiated once in gluon/main.py as the T object T.force(None) # turns off translation T.force('fr, it') # forces web2py to translate using fr.py or it.py T("Hello World") # translates "Hello World" using the selected file notice 1: there is no need to force since, by default, T uses accept_langauge to determine a translation file. notice 2: en and en-en are considered different languages! |
